Education settings such as primary, secondary and further education schools, are applications that require doors capable of withstanding high traffic and heavy usage, while also offering a pleasing aesthetic.  Doors for such projects are also subject to strict fire safety and acoustic performance and therefore need to have a ‘severe duty’ rating.

Our non-standard range can incorporate a wide selection of door cores, vision panel apertures, veneers and laminates with the appropriate acoustic and fire safety ratings to meet the demands of the education sector.

These doors are well suited for use in combination with the ‘Safehinge’ anti-finger trap system, which is repeatedly specified within these projects.
